在PHP中,存储数据和操作文件系统是两个不同的概念。选择使用哪种方式取决于你的需求和项目类型。
- 存储数据(Storage):
存储数据通常指的是将数据保存在服务器上,以便在需要时可以轻松地检索和修改。在PHP中,有多种存储数据的方法,如:
- 数据库:如MySQL、PostgreSQL等,用于存储结构化数据。
- 缓存:如Redis、Memcached等,用于存储非结构化数据和提高性能。
- 文件系统:将数据保存为文件,如JSON、XML、CSV等格式。
- 文件系统(File System):
文件系统是操作系统管理文件和目录的一种方式。在PHP中,你可以使用文件系统函数来创建、读取、修改和删除文件。这对于处理配置文件、日志文件、上传的文件等非常有用。
选择存储数据还是文件系统取决于你的需求:
- 如果你需要存储结构化数据并执行复杂的查询,那么使用数据库是更好的选择。
- 如果你需要存储大量非结构化数据或者需要快速访问数据,那么使用缓存是更好的选择。
- 如果你需要处理文件(如图片、文档等),那么使用文件系统是更好的选择。
总之,根据你的项目需求和数据类型来选择合适的存储方式。在实际应用中,你可能需要同时使用存储数据和文件系统来满足不同的需求。